To better reflect the character and quality of its scenic 18-hole course in Austria’s Weinviertel region, Golfclub Poysdorf needed a fresh start — both visually and digitally. We modernized the brand by simplifying its name and logo, making it more accessible to visitors beyond the local area. At the same time, we restructured and redesigned the website from the ground up, shifting to a fast and secure headless architecture. The result: a user-friendly platform that serves guests and members alike, now available in multiple languages and easy for the team to manage.

Starting point
The golf course known as "Golfclub Veltlinerland Poysdorf" was struggling with a number of challenges when we began our work.
Outdated branding
An old-fashioned and granular logo with a strong reference to the regional brand "Veltlinerland" was difficult to understand for guests from outside the region.
Outdated website
The outdated and slow website made hardly any reference to the branding apart from the logo itself.
Discoverability
The design and structure of the existing website were not geared towards the main target groups (guests, members) - often sought-after content was hard to find.
Lack of content
Information for guests was very limited – among others there was no information on accommodation or package offers.
Our Solution
A modern brand identity and high-performance website designed to serve both guests and members seamlessly.
Simplified brand identity
We shortened the name to Golfclub Poysdorf and developed a modern, easy-to-recognize logo that visually connects golf and wine.
Multi-language website relaunch
A completely new website was implemented in German and Czech to better serve both local and international guests.
Modern technology stack
We replaced WordPress with Storyblok and introduced a headless architecture for better performance, security, and flexibility.
Efficient content management
Editors can now update and translate content quickly and intuitively — reducing effort and improving consistency.

Golfclub Poysdorf is nestled in the picturesque wine region of Lower Austria, offering a scenic 18-hole championship course that flows through gentle hills, vineyards, and meadows. Designed by Keith Preston and opened in 2006, the course was immediately recognized as Austria’s best new golf course. In addition to the main course, the club features a 4-hole short course and extensive practice facilities, including a driving range and short game areas. It’s a nature-focused golfing experience suitable for players of all levels.
